48456 Median Household Income

The median household income ($56,583) for 48456 is less than the median household income for 48465 ($69,135), 48475 ($61,333), Delaware township ($62,813), and Minden township ($66,094). But it's more than 48441 ($50,353), 48470 ($53,472), 48434 ($42,500), Sanilac County ($55,740), Huron County ($54,475), Sherman township ($49,750), and Paris township ($54,306).

48456 Average Household Income

The average household income ($74,871) for 48456 is less than the average household income for 48465 ($78,308), 48475 ($78,436), Paris township ($80,197), and Delaware township ($75,495). But it's more than 48441 ($70,794), 48470 ($61,652), 48434 ($55,211), Sanilac County ($72,456), Huron County ($71,283), Minden township ($67,103), and Sherman township ($57,399).

48456 Per-Capita Income

The per-capita income for 48456 is $32,247. The per capita income ($32,247) for 48456 is less than the per capita income for Paris township ($41,093) and Delaware township ($32,598). But it's more than 48475 ($31,726), 48434 ($28,820), 48441 ($29,891), 48465 ($31,399), 48470 ($29,431), Sanilac County ($30,904), Huron County ($32,069), Sherman township ($27,220), and Minden township ($27,974).

About the Data

Sources & Margins of Error

All income statistics above are the most current, comparable income statistics available from the US Census Bureau and are from the American Community Survey 2022 5-year estimates. You can find this information and other demographics for 48456 on the US Census Bureau’s website. These values are in 2022 inflation-adjusted dollars and were downloaded on 7 December 2023.

The following data tables were used:

  • B19001 Household Income in the Past 12 Months (in 2022 inflation-adjusted dollars)
  • B19013 Median Household Income in the Past 12 Months (in 2022 inflation-adjusted dollars)
  • B19301 Per Capita Income in the Past 12 Months (in 2022 inflation-adjusted dollars)
  • S1902 Mean Income in the Past 12 Months (in 2022 inflation-adjusted dollars)
  • B19049 Median Household Income in the Past 12 Months (in 2022 inflation-adjusted dollars) By Age Of Householder
